In all seriousness, xXx: The Return of Xander Cage has been greenlit, and is aiming for a late 2011 or early 2012 release. (I’m so glad I’ll get to see this before the end of the world.!) The film will start rolling once Vin Diesel finishes his other sequel, Fast Five. The film will once again feature Samuel L. Jackson as Agent Augustus Gibbons.
I feel what we did in the beginning of the decade was bring a different attitude to the action movie and a different kind of hero,” director Rob Cohen said in an interview. “With the new 3D instrument and the techniques I can apply, we can create a different kind of cutting-edge experience in 3D by shooting it that way from the beginning the way James Cameron did ‘Avatar.’ This won’t be fantasy characters, it takes place on Earth in real time. That’s a new dimension to be explored, and I’m excited.”
